问答文章1 问答文章501 问答文章1001 问答文章1501 问答文章2001 问答文章2501 问答文章3001 问答文章3501 问答文章4001 问答文章4501 问答文章5001 问答文章5501 问答文章6001 问答文章6501 问答文章7001 问答文章7501 问答文章8001 问答文章8501 问答文章9001 问答文章9501

如何选择存储策略?

发布网友 发布时间:2022-04-21 15:40

我来回答

1个回答

热心网友 时间:2023-11-14 22:21

在计算机科学领域中,存储策略是指用于管理和组织数据存储的方法和技术。随着数据量的不断增长和多样化,选择适当的存储策略变得至关重要。存储策略的选择应基于数据的特点、访问需求和性能要求等因素。
通常,存储策略可以通过多种方式来实现。下面将介绍几种常见的存储策略及其实现方式。
1. 分布式存储策略
分布式存储策略是指将数据分散存储在多个节点上,以提高系统的可靠性和性能。这种策略通常用于大规模的数据存储和处理场景。常见的实现方式包括:
- 分布式文件系统:如Hadoop的HDFS、谷歌的GFS等,通过将文件切分成多个块并存储在多个节点上,以实现高容错性和高吞吐量的文件存储。
- 分布式数据库:如MongoDB、Cassandra等,通过将数据分片并存储在多个节点上,以实现横向扩展和高可用性的数据库存储。
2. 缓存存储策略
缓存存储策略是指将常用的数据缓存在高速存储介质中,以提高数据的访问速度和系统的响应能力。常见的实现方式包括:
- 内存缓存:如Redis、Memcached等,通过将热点数据存储在内存中,以实现低延迟和高并发的数据访问。
- 前端缓存:如CDN(内容分发网络)等,通过将静态资源缓存在离用户更近的节点上,以加速数据的传输和加载。
3. 压缩存储策略
压缩存储策略是指使用压缩算法对数据进行压缩,以减少存储空间的占用和提高数据传输的效率。常见的实现方式包括:
- 无损压缩:如ZIP、GZIP等,通过消除冗余和利用编码技术来减小数据的体积,以节省存储空间。
- 有损压缩:如JPEG、MP3等,通过牺牲一定的数据精度来获得更高的压缩比,适用于一些对数据精度要求相对较低的场景。
总之,存储策略在计算机系统中起着至关重要的作用。根据不同的需求和场景,我们可以选择适当的存储策略来提高系统的性能、可靠性和效率。
声明声明:本网页内容为用户发布,旨在传播知识,不代表本网认同其观点,若有侵权等问题请及时与本网联系,我们将在第一时间删除处理。E-MAIL:11247931@qq.com
假征信报告哪里做 非常想问,做征信报告要多少钱,真假怎么分辨? 请问银川有没有好的办出国留学的学校啊? 银川英皇留学跟其他的中介有什么不一样吗? 银川留学机构在什么地方? 银川留学哪里做的比较好呀,急求! 谁了解银川哪家出国留学中介机构比较好 迅游手游加速器使用教程 迅游手游加速器如何添加游戏 添加游戏方法 电脑短信验证插件如何安装电脑上如何安装插件 keepalive的实现mysql高可用为什么要设置两个backup 如何在PPT画图并设计为动画 高性能MySQL:字符串类型(1) 如何在幻灯片中添加动画 如何利用lvs实现mysql高可用 mysql数据库的高可用指的是什么 对于实现mysql数据库集群负载均衡和高可使用 哪些措施具有实际意义 通常用什么模型来解决mysql高可用性 怎么实现mysql的高可用 别人分享给我的文件,保存的时候百度云盘老是提示说保存文件数量超过限制,这是为啥?内存空间也还很多 黑桑葚干是什么味道的 桑葚干的简介 经常用桑葚干泡水喝有什么好处?可以长期喝吗? 桑葚干如何制作桑方法 桑葚干泡酒要泡多久 桑葚干可以直接吃吗 桑葚干泡水喝有什么用? 桑葚干的最佳食用方法 桑葚干与桑葚的区别是什么? 请问怎样设置微信自动通过好友验证? MySQL性能调优 – 你必须了解的15个重要变量 MySql计数器如何实现高性能高并发的计数器功能 lvs实现mysql高可用会导致数据不一致吗 阿里云MySQL云数据库高可用版是什么配置要多少钱 高可用mysql 怎么样 男人想要有家庭地位,需要满足哪几个条件? “mysql”达到1亿级别如何设计优化? 百度网盘转存数量超限怎么办 港股通的股息什么时候到帐 怎么开通港股通? 港股通的开通条件有哪些? 开通港股通的条件是什么? 个人如何开通港股通? 港股的分红是怎么规定的 长期开空调房间没有空气流通对身体会造成什么样的影响大神们帮帮忙 Old Tom the killer whale,的翻译 港股通股票现金红利发放延后的原因? 投资者通过港股通买卖港股通股票的换汇安排是怎样的 如何开通港股通购买港股 什么时候港股通,分红能够到账